CHECKING

1) Terminal wiring:  Check that all cables are correctly con-

nected according to the connection diagram.

2) Check DIP switch setting.
3) Power input voltage:  Check voltage across the terminal 

7 – 8 with a multimeter.

4) Input:  Check that the input signal is within 0 – 100% of 

the full-scale.

  If the thermocouple, RTD, potentiometer or its extension 

wires are broken, the output goes over 100% (below 0% 

with downscale protection) due to the burnout function.  

Confirm the status indicator LED pattern and check 

leadwires in such a case.

5) Output:  Check that the load resistance meets the de-

scribed specifications.

STATUS INDICATOR LED

The transmitter is provided with a status indicator LED 
which blinks in different patterns indicating various oper-
ating status.
The following figure indicates typical patterns.

MAINTENANCE

Regular calibration procedure is explained below:

 

CALIBRATION

Warm up the unit for at least 10 minutes.  Apply 0%, 25%, 
50%, 75% and 100% input signal.  Check that the output 
signal for the respective input signal remains within accu-
racy described in the data sheet.  When the output is out of 
tolerance, recalibrate the unit using the PC Configurator 
Software (model: M6CFG).

LIGHTNING SURGE PROTECTION

M-System offers a series of lightning surge protector for 
protection against induced lightning surges.  Please contact 
M-System to choose appropriate models.
